Captain Rex and Bronto Beard are fierce and colorful characters. They each play an important role aboard the ship. Captain Rex keeps everyone in line, doing their duties (hee hee. I said duties). Bronto Beard is the ship’s lookout. Everyone else has an important role to play, too. Veolocimate helps navigate. Triceracook, unsurprisingly, is the ship’s cook. I’m not quite sure what the Parronadon is up to, though. Something’s fishy with that one.





I think Michael Slack’s illustrations are better than I could have ever dreamed (note that the idea for this story came in a dream). Michael Slack took the text and hoisted it to the next level. I mean, I like the words - but Michael’s genius additions truly make this story a perfect blend of art and text. I think kids are going to LOVE the characters that Michael created.

Josh Funk writes silly stories and somehow tricks people into publishing them as picture books - such as the LADY PANCAKE & SIR FRENCH TOAST (Sterling), as well as the forthcoming picture books PIRASAURS! (Scholastic 8.30.16), DEAR DRAGON (Viking/Penguin 9.6.16), and more.

Josh is a board member of The Writers' Loft in Sherborn, MA and the co-coordinator of the 2016 and 2017 New England Regional SCBWI Conferences.
Josh grew up in New England and studied Computer Science in school. Today, he still lives in New England and when not writing Java code or Python scripts, he drinks Java coffee and writes picture book manuscripts.
